Has someone configured telnet server to work in redhat 7.1 . xinetd has replaced inetd with a new style configuration. How do I configure telnet and ftp to be able to login from remote machines? Is there more needed than just the xinetd.conf set up?

From my experience you need to DELETE the \etc\securetty file. Then edit (vi) the \etc\ftpuser and pet a pound sign (#) in front of root. (#root)
